Background Context
Tokenization refers to the process of converting rights to an asset into a digital token on a blockchain, which has gained traction in recent years as a means of improving liquidity and accessibility in various markets. Investments from sovereign wealth funds like Mubadala Capital reflect a broader trend of institutional players seeking innovative avenues for growth, particularly in the rapidly evolving cryptocurrency landscape.
